Abstract

The utility model relates to a wear -resisting trade mark of heat -transfer seal, including stratum basale, protective layer, pattern layer, white printing ink layer and hot -melt adhesive layer, this protective layer, pattern layer, white printing ink layer and hot -melt adhesive layer according to the preface shaping on the stratum basale. Adopt this technical scheme, the utility model provides a trade mark have wear -resistingly, resistant wash, chemical resistance, after long -time use, can also keep lasting full new, in the conspicuous clothing feel of slight department, promote the brand image of clothing.

Embodiment
Below in conjunction with drawings and Examples, the utility model is described in further detail.
As shown in Figure 1; for the wear-resisting trademark of the hot transfer printing of one that the utility model relates to; comprise basalis 1, protective seam 2, patterned layer 3, white ink layer 4 and hot melt adhesive layer 5, this protective seam 2, patterned layer 3, white ink layer 4 and hot melt adhesive layer 5 are sequentially molded on basalis 1.
Particularly, protective seam 2 is for adopting 300 order serigraphys (if ink viscosity is excessive, thinning agent can be adopted to be diluted to suitable viscosity) to basalis transparent heat transfer ink and adopting nature to dry or low temperature drying forms.Be mainly used to protect patterned layer, make pattern have wear-resisting, washable, chemical proofing, and the effect of location pattern can also be played.
Preferably, reflector layer 6 and aluminium ink layer 7 is also provided with between this protective seam 2 and patterned layer 3.Particularly, this basalis 1 has release face 11, and reflecting beads forms reflector layer 6 on this release face 11, and this reflectorized material is the glass microballoon retroreflecting principle using high index of refraction, is made by the advanced technologies of aftertreatment of focusing.Distant place direct light line reflection can be postbacked light place by it, no matter by day or all have good reflex reflection optical property night, especially evening, can play the high-visibility as daytime.This reflector layer 6 has light face 61 and hair side 62, and the one side contacted with release face 11 is light face 61, and the one side contacted with aluminium ink layer is hair side 62.
By means of hot transfer apparatus, trademark is being adhered to after on clothes, this reflector layer 2 can form reflecting effect at clothing surface, aluminium ink layer 3 then utilizes specularly reflected principle, strengthen the reflecting effect of reflector layer 2, white ink layer 4, then for hiding dress material color, so, makes whole trademark have better visual effect, have more stylishness, more attract consumer's eyeball.
Preferably, be provided with elastic layer 8 between described white ink layer 4 and hot melt adhesive layer 5, the pliability of trademark can be increased, make trademark not easily bad by folding at damage.
Preferably, described basalis 1 is also provided with RFID9 label, conveniently logistics management is carried out to trademark.
